95 points Neal Martin (Wine Advocate): "Tasted at the Bipin Desai’s VCC vertical in Los Angeles. Now this is a wine destined for great things (not that I feel everyone realizes yet.) Amazingly youthful in colour, ditto the nose with very ripe blackberry and cassis, complemented by subtle notes of smoke and mint, a little sandalwood. The new oak is very present, too much at this stage lending it a showy veneer, but give it time and that will integrate. The palate is full-bodied, still rather unresolved, sinewy, very structured with oak dominating. But there is sufficient fruit concentration to suggest that this could be a real long-term VCC like those of old. Don’t say I did not tell you...but cellar it long-term. Drink 2018-2040. Tasted November 2008. (6/30/13)"
18.5+/20 points Chris Kissack (Winedoctor): "This is clearly a more youthful wine, with a dense youthful purple hue. The nose has typical youthful aromas of fresh coffee grounds and black fruits. Lovely fruit on the palate, a massive yet luscious structure, rich and firm tannins and great acidity. A brilliant wine in the making, although delicious now. (Mar 2002)"
